#4cba40 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4cba40 is composed of 29.8% red, 72.9%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.6%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 114.1 degrees, a saturation of 48.8% and a lightness of 49%. #4cba40 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ff80 with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#4cba40 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4cba40 has RGB values of R:76, G:186,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 5028416.

Shades and Tints of #4cba40
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b04 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.
